Maintenance Tips for Your 28 Inch Snow Blower

Maintaining your 28 inch snow blower is crucial for ensuring its longevity and performance during the winter months. Regular maintenance checks can help identify small issues before they escalate into more significant problems. One of the key maintenance tasks is to clean the machine after each use. Snow and ice can build up in and around the auger and chute, leading to rust and operational inefficiencies. Make sure to remove any snow buildup and check for any ice that may have formed.

Another important aspect of maintenance is to routinely check and change the oil. Over time, engine oil can become contaminated with dirt and debris, reducing its effectiveness and increasing wear on the engine. Refer to the owner’s manual for the recommended intervals and type of oil to use. Additionally, ensure that you replace the oil filter as necessary to keep the engine running smoothly.

Furthermore, inspect the belts and cables regularly. These components can wear out over time and may need adjustment or replacement. Confirm that the belts are tight and not frayed, and check the cables for any signs of wear. Taking the time to perform these simple maintenance tasks can greatly enhance the efficiency and lifespan of your snow blower.

Safety Tips When Operating a Snow Blower

Operating a 28 inch snow blower can make winter snow removal much easier; however, it is essential to prioritize safety to avoid accidents and injuries. First and foremost, always read the manufacturer’s instructions carefully before operating the machine. Familiarizing yourself with its features and controls can prevent mishaps. Wear appropriate clothing, including goggles and heavy-duty gloves, to protect yourself from flying debris and cold weather.

Additionally, never attempt to clear a blockage in the chute while the snow blower is running. If the chute becomes clogged, turn off the engine and wait for all moving parts to come to a complete stop before using a stick or tool to remove the obstruction. This safety practice helps avoid potential injuries from sudden movement or accidental starts.

Lastly, be mindful of your surroundings when operating the snow blower. Look out for children, pets, or obstacles in the vicinity that could pose a danger. Be cautious on slopes or uneven terrain, as these conditions could lead to loss of control. By following these safety tips, you can significantly reduce the risk of accidents and enjoy a more secure snow removal experience.

Comparing Gas-Powered vs. Electric Snow Blowers

When considering the right 28 inch snow blower for your needs, one significant decision to make is whether to choose a gas-powered or electric model. Gas-powered snow blowers are often known for their robust performance and higher power output, making them ideal for heavy snowfall and larger areas. They typically provide the advantage of greater mobility, as they are not tethered by a power cord, and can handle tough conditions without the constraints of battery life.

On the other hand, electric snow blowers have made significant progress in recent years, growing in popularity due to their environmental benefits and lower maintenance requirements. Electric models are generally quieter and easier to operate; with fewer moving parts, they require less upkeep. However, they may not perform as effectively in deep snow or on large driveways as their gas counterparts and are limited by the length of the power cord or battery life.

When deciding between the two, consider factors such as your geographic location, the average snowfall in your area, and the size of the area you need to clear. Both types have their merits, and understanding their differences can guide you to make the best choice for your specific winter needs.

4. Auger and Impeller Design

The auger and impeller play crucial roles in how efficiently the snow blower processes and expels snow. The auger is responsible for gathering the snow and feeding it into the impeller, which then throws it out of the chute. Models with a robust, metal auger tend to perform better in icy and packed snow conditions compared to plastic augers.

The design of the impeller is equally important. Snow blowers with high-velocity impellers can fling snow further away from your driveway, which is particularly beneficial for optimal snow clearance. Look for models that boast a two-stage or three-stage system, as these tend to provide enhanced power and efficiency, making your snow clearing experience more effective and less labor-intensive.

Can I use a 28-inch snow blower on gravel driveways?

Yes, many 28-inch snow blowers can be used on gravel driveways, but there are specific considerations to keep in mind. When using a snow blower on gravel, it’s important to ensure that the scraper blade is set at the right height. This will prevent the blades from picking up gravel while efficiently clearing snow. Some snow blowers come with adjustable skids that allow for customization depending on the surface type.

Additionally, using a snow blower on gravel can produce better results if the snow isn’t too deep or compacted. If you anticipate heavy snowfall, it’s advisable to clear the snow in multiple passes rather than attempting to remove it all at once. This approach minimizes the risk of damaging both your snow blower and the driveway surface.
